1.    PARTICIPATION
Crafters of handmade items, both for profit and non-profit will be allowed. All crafters must fill out an application, and have your appli-cation and items for sale approved by the Threefoot Festival Committee prior to set-up. The Threefoot Festival Committee reserves the right to deny any application it feels necessary to deny.
2.    REPORTING SALES AND PAYING TAXES:
The reporting of all sales, and the reporting and paying of all taxes is the sole responsibility of the crafter. All crafters must have a tax identification number or submit a social security number to be approved.
3.    HOURS OF OPERATION:
All crafters must be in place and open for business by 8:30 a.m. No one will be allowed into the area after 8:30 a.m. for set up. You may set up the evening before starting at 6 p.m. Security is provided.
4.    LOCATION, SIZE, ACCOMMODATIONS:
The committee will determine the location of your space. Your requests as to area will be taken into consideration. The event will be held rain or shine, no exceptions. You are responsible for your own set up, providing your own tables, chairs, overhead protection, decorations, signage, etc. The crafter committee reserves the right to require a crafter to remove and replace any inappropriate dec-orations or signage. Your space will be marked with your organization’s name on it. Please set up in the space assigned to you only.
5.    CANCELLATIONS:
Event will be held RAIN OR SHINE.
6.    SECURITY:
There will be police officers in and around the event area during event hours. However, crafters are responsible for their own items. The Meridian Council for the Arts will not be responsible for losses.
7.    PROMOTION:
Flyers, banners, newspaper articles and radio and television public service announcements will promote the event.
8.    CONTRACTUAL AGREEMENT:
A signed copy of the Crafter Application is considered to be a contractual agreement after the crafter committee approves the appli-cation. The Threefoot Festival Committee reserves the right to cancel the contract due to breach of any of the aforementioned items.
9.    APPLICATIONS:
Applications must be postmarked by March 14, 2019. You will be notified no later than March 21 by telephone or e-mail. Applications received after the deadline will be notified of their approval as soon as possible. You may turn in your application as early as you wish.
